Common Power Problems Faced in Chennai

Chennai experiences high electricity demand, especially during summer months when air conditioners run continuously. This often leads to voltage fluctuations that can affect cooling equipment.

Low Voltage Conditions

Low voltage can force the compressor to work harder, causing overheating and reduced cooling performance.

High Voltage Surges

Sudden voltage spikes can damage sensitive electrical components and result in expensive repairs.

Frequent Power Interruptions

Repeated power cuts and immediate restarts can place additional stress on AC compressors.

A quality stabilizer acts as a protective shield against these electrical issues.

Step 1: Identify Your AC Capacity

Before purchasing a stabilizer, you must know the tonnage of your air conditioner.

For 1 Ton AC

  • Recommended Stabilizer Capacity: Up to 4 kVA

For 1.5 Ton AC

  • Recommended Stabilizer Capacity: 4 kVA to 5 kVA

For 2 Ton AC

  • Recommended Stabilizer Capacity: 5 kVA to 6 kVA

For Commercial AC Systems

  • Select stabilizers according to equipment load requirements
  • Consult HVAC professionals for proper sizing

Using an undersized stabilizer may reduce protection and impact overall performance.

Step 2: Check the Operating Voltage Range

One of the most important features of any stabilizer is its operating voltage range.

Standard Voltage Range

Most residential stabilizers operate within:

  • 170V to 270V

Wide Voltage Range

Premium stabilizers typically support:

  • 130V to 300V

The wider the voltage range, the better protection your AC receives during extreme power fluctuations.

Step 3: Look for Compressor Protection Features

The compressor is the most expensive component of an air conditioner. A good stabilizer should include advanced safety features specifically designed to protect it.

Time Delay System

This feature prevents the AC from restarting immediately after a power cut, reducing compressor stress.

High Voltage Cut-Off

Automatically disconnects the power supply during dangerous voltage spikes.

Low Voltage Protection

Protects the compressor from damage caused by insufficient voltage supply.

Step 4: Focus on Build Quality

A stabilizer is expected to operate continuously for years. Therefore, build quality should never be overlooked.

Look for:

  • Heavy-duty transformers
  • Copper winding technology
  • Fire-resistant casing
  • Reliable circuitry
  • Durable internal components

A well-built stabilizer provides better protection and requires less maintenance over time.

Signs That Your AC Needs a Stabilizer

If you notice any of the following issues, your air conditioner may be suffering from voltage-related problems:

  • Frequent compressor shutdowns
  • Unusual noises from the outdoor unit
  • PCB board failures
  • Flickering display panels
  • Increased electricity bills
  • Reduced cooling efficiency

Ignoring these warning signs can result in expensive repairs and premature component failure.
